Ok so, page widths for fixed designs on set resolutions, here we go let's see how different I am to everyone else; 800x600 - 780px Width 1024x768 - 1004px Width Anything else is done dependant upon the clients request, the majority of the time I find myself when designing for the web to use 1004 pixel width as this leaves 20 pixels for the scroller bar on the right of the screen in most if not all browsers. Also note the widths given above are for a fixed design at full page width on the given resolutions. If I were to add borders around the left and the right hand side I usually design: 800x600 with borders - 740px 1024x768 with borders - 964px Hope to have helped
